Theater Camp Registration is Open – Dive into Fish Tales! 🎣

This summer, 1st–5th grade students are invited to take the stage at our Theater Camp, happening June 30–July 3, M-Th from 9 am–3 pm each day with a performance at 3:00 on Thursday!

Campers will bring Bible stories to life through music and drama as they prepare to perform scenes from Fish Tales – a musical filled with unforgettable lessons, catchy songs, and, of course, a whole lot of fish! From the miracle of the loaves and fishes to Jesus' resurrection appearance over a meal of fish, kids will explore how these Fish Tales are true stories from God's Word with powerful meaning.

Auditions will be held on the first day of camp, and all registered participants will receive listening tracks and scripts in advance to help them prepare – so don’t delay!


Please register this week to receive these and help us prepare for a great week! Click HERE for registration. Registration fee $35.

Please complete your 25-26 EFA Application

Remember that we will accept EFAs as 100% of your tuition obligation next year if you do not qualify for any other assistance. Actual tuition based on true operation costs would be $10,500 annually. However, LA will accept EFA as tuition paid in full. If you qualify for other assistance to cover the additional amount we will help you with those applications. This means we should be able to ensure that not a single LA family has any out-of-pocket tuition expenses! The number of EFAs is not unlimited and over 30,000 Arkansas students have already applied. DO NOT DELAY ANY LONGER. Please complete your application today. The office can help you if needed. If you end up not using it, that's no problem but don't miss the funds available for your student. Families who received EFA for the 2024-2025 school year must still reapply for next year. Families already receiving EFA will need your student(s) individual Student ID Number to complete the application. You can find this on your ClassWallet account.
